Hadfold Farm Airstrip
Hadfold Farm Airstrip is an aerodrome in Billingshurst, Horsham District, England. Hadfold Farm Airstrip is situated nearby to the village Adversane, as well as near the hamlet Andrew’s Hill.Places of Interest

Billingshurst Railway Station serves the market town of Billingshurst, in West Sussex, England. It is on the Arun Valley Line 44 miles 71 chains down the line from London Bridge via Redhill.

Coolham is a small village in the civil parish of Shipley and the Horsham District of West Sussex, England. It is at the crossroads of the A272 and B2139 roads 2.8 miles south-east of Billingshurst.
